    Abstract: There is disclosed a radar system (100) for determining a status of at least one wheel (110) of a train, comprising at least one radar unit (120) arranged on the train. The radar unit comprises an emitter (130) configured to emit radio waves (105) towards the at least one wheel and a detector (140), configured to detect at least a portion of the radio waves reflected from the at least one wheel and generate detector data. The radar system is configured to determine a wheel status at least partially based on the generated detector data.

    Abstract: A method for processing seeds into a paste-like food product is presented. The method comprises mixing the seeds into the paste-like product by using a mixer, heating the paste-like product by using the mixer, transferring the paste-like product to a tank, and circulating the paste-like product over the tank and a heat exchanger through which a cooling media flows, such that the paste-like product is cooled.

    Abstract: A method and associated system for determining a maintenance status for a pantograph arranged on a vehicle and/or a contact wire intended to be in electrical contact with the pantograph. Monitoring at least longitudinal, vertical or lateral accelerations of the pantograph. Detecting an acceleration pattern based on the monitored accelerations of the pantograph. Determining accelerations in a direction above a predetermined value in the detected acceleration pattern. Determining a maintenance status for the pantograph and/or the contact wire based on the detected acceleration pattern, and wherein the maintenance status indicates a level of wear on the pantograph and/or the contact wire.

    Abstract: A method and system for detecting defects to railway wagon wheels and to the rail. A method for detecting a wheel flat, or an event that may cause a wheel flat to develop on a railway wagon, including the steps of a) monitoring at least the longitudinal and vertical acceleration of said railway wagon, and b) concluding that a wheel flat has developed, or that there is a risk of developing a wheel flat, if a specific acceleration pattern is monitored, said pattern comprising a longitudinal acceleration above a first threshold followed by a vertical acceleration above a second threshold. A system for detecting a wheel flat of at least one wheel of a railway wagon and the use of an acceleration sensor mounted on the sprung part of a railway wagon for estimating the wheel flat size of a wheel of the railway wagon.

    Abstract: The invention relates to a system for water purification comprising at least two units, of which the first unit comprises at least one filter unit (1) which consists of a container (2) containing a filter bed (3) of zeolite, and of which the second unit (4) consists of a container (5) enclosing a UV lamp (6). The two units are connected to each other by means of a conduit (7) for conveying water. According to the invention, the filter bed (3) consists of at least 50% by weight natural zeolite with a pore diameter of 0.05-5 nm. The pressure in the filter bed is 1-4 bar and the UV lamp (6) has a light intensity of 300-500 J/m2.
